How to Install Epson L3210 Printer Step-by-Step Guide

Setting up a new printer can sometimes feel overwhelming, especially if you’re not tech-savvy. The Epson L3210, an all-in-one ink tank printer, is designed for simplicity, but users occasionally run into installation challenges. This guide walks you through the common causes of installation issues, provides clear steps to set up your printer correctly, and ensures you’re ready to print without hassle.

Causes of Installation Issues

Before diving into the installation process, it’s helpful to understand why problems might occur. Here are the most frequent reasons users struggle with setting up the Epson L3210:

  • Outdated or Incorrect Drivers: The printer relies on software (drivers) to communicate with your computer. Using outdated drivers or installing the wrong version can lead to malfunctions.
  • Improper Hardware Setup: Skipping steps like priming the ink tanks or connecting cables incorrectly can prevent the printer from functioning.
  • Faulty Connections: A loose USB cable, unstable power supply, or unplugged device may interrupt the setup process.
  • Software Conflicts: Existing printer software or security tools on your computer might block the installation of new drivers.
  • Ignoring Initial Setup Protocols: For ink tank printers like the L3210, failing to activate the ink system properly during the first use can cause printing errors.

By addressing these issues proactively, you’ll streamline the installation process.

Step-by-Step Installation Guide

Follow these instructions carefully to set up your Epson L3210 printer:

Step 1: Unbox and Prepare the Printer
  • Remove the printer and accessories from the packaging.
  • Take out the power cable, USB cable, ink bottles, and user manual.
  • Peel off all protective tapes from the printer, including those inside the paper tray and around the ink tanks.
Step 2: Fill the Ink Tanks
  • Open the ink tank caps on the front of the printer.
  • Insert each Epson ink bottle into its corresponding tank (colors are labeled). The ink will flow automatically—wait until all tanks are full, then close the caps.

Plug the printer into a power outlet and turn it on. The printer will begin priming the ink system, which may take 5–10 minutes. Do not unplug it during this process.

Step 3: Connect to Your Computer
  • Use the provided USB cable to connect the printer to your computer.
  • For Windows/Mac: Ensure your device is powered on and recognized.
Step 4: Install the Drivers
  • Option A: Download Drivers Online
    1. Visit Epson’s official support page (epson.com/support).
    2. Search for “L3210” and select your operating system (Windows/macOS).
    3. Download the full feature driver package and run the installer.
    4. Follow on-screen prompts to complete the setup.
  • Option B: Use the Installation CD
    1. Insert the included CD into your computer (if it has a CD drive).
    2. Run the setup file and follow the instructions.
Step 5: Load Paper and Align the Print Head
  • Adjust the paper guide in the rear tray to fit your paper size (e.g., A4).
  • Go to your computer’s settings, open “Printers & Scanners,” select the Epson L3210, and choose “Print Head Alignment” from the maintenance menu.
Step 6: Print a Test Page
  • Open a document and select “Print.” Choose the Epson L3210 and click “Print.”
  • If the test page is blurry or misaligned, repeat the print head alignment.
Troubleshooting Tips
  • Printer Not Detected? Reconnect the USB cable, restart both devices, or reinstall drivers.
  • Poor Print Quality? Run the “Nozzle Check” utility from the Epson software.
  • Ink Not Flowing? Ensure ink tanks are filled correctly and the printer is on a flat surface.
Conclusion

Installing the Epson L3210 printer is straightforward when you follow the correct sequence: preparing the hardware, connecting to your computer, installing updated drivers, and calibrating the device. Most issues arise from skipped steps or outdated software, so double-check connections and always download drivers from Epson’s official site for compatibility. Once set up, the L3210’s efficient ink system and reliable performance make it a great choice for home or small office use.
